> > Dear Pulsar community,
> >
> > Java 21 was released on September 19th and has now become the current
> Java LTS release.
> >
> > I've begun preparations in the Pulsar code base to allow for Java 21 to
> be used as the development runtime for compiling the code and running tests
> in the master branch. This is a proactive measure to gear up for Java 21
> without committing to the switch just yet. It will help us understand the
> necessary changes when we are able to compile the code and run all tests
> with Java 21.
> >
> > For instance, I initiated the process with the following PRs:
> > - Upgrade Mockito to 5.6.0 to support Java 21 [1]
> > - Upgrade Gradle Enterprise Maven Extension to support Java 21 [2]
> > After these are merged, it should be possible to start running tests
> with Java 21 to see what is possibly broken and continue iterating.
> > Moreover, the upgrade to Lombok 1.18.30 for Java 21 support has already
> been merged [3].
> >
> > Java 17 has been the recommended runtime for Pulsar server components
> since the Pulsar 2.11 release [4]. Meanwhile, the Pulsar client continues
> to be supported on Java 8+.
> >
> > I would like to initiate discussions about making Java 21 the
> recommended and default runtime for Pulsar server components. Note that
> there will be no change to the Pulsar client, which will remain on Java 8+.
> >
> > I guess we could come up with a PIP to document the decision once we
> have had this discussion.
> >
> > Do you think we can target the switch from Java 17 to Java 21 for the
> Pulsar 3.2 release?
